Foros del Web » Programando para Internet » PHP »

Evitar envio masivo de emails

Estas en el tema de Evitar envio masivo de emails en el foro de PHP en Foros del Web. Hola tengo una pagina que da la opción de que si no tienes activada la cuenta puedes cambiar tu correo y ella te envia un ...
  #1 (permalink)  
Antiguo 01/11/2012, 11:47
Avatar de patilanz  
Fecha de Ingreso: enero-2012
Mensajes: 880
Antigüedad: 12 años, 11 meses
Puntos: 29
Evitar envio masivo de emails

Hola tengo una pagina que da la opción de que si no tienes activada la cuenta puedes cambiar tu correo y ella te envia un emai. Pero al dar al button submit y luego si se hacen muchas recargos de la pagina se envian muchos emails. Como podría evitar esto??
No creo que necesiten codigo. Solo quiero una idea.

Saludos
  #2 (permalink)  
Antiguo 01/11/2012, 12:25
Avatar de scorpion3d  
Fecha de Ingreso: mayo-2011
Mensajes: 92
Antigüedad: 13 años, 7 meses
Puntos: 19
Respuesta: Evitar envio masivo de emails

Probablemente estes corriendo el codigo de enviar mails en la misma pagina donde tienes el formulario con tu boton.

Si es así debes programar la accion en una nueva pagina y que esta al finalizar te redireccione nuevamente al formulario o a otra pagina que te indique que ha finalizado el proceso

asi por mas F5 que presiones, el proceso corre solo una vez
__________________
www.elias.com.sv
  #3 (permalink)  
Antiguo 03/11/2012, 12:04
Avatar de patilanz  
Fecha de Ingreso: enero-2012
Mensajes: 880
Antigüedad: 12 años, 11 meses
Puntos: 29
Respuesta: Evitar envio masivo de emails

Cita:
Iniciado por scorpion3d Ver Mensaje
Probablemente estes corriendo el codigo de enviar mails en la misma pagina donde tienes el formulario con tu boton.

Si es así debes programar la accion en una nueva pagina y que esta al finalizar te redireccione nuevamente al formulario o a otra pagina que te indique que ha finalizado el proceso

asi por mas F5 que presiones, el proceso corre solo una vez
Gracias por por tu respuesta. Ahora si funciona :)

Etiquetas: emails, masivo
Atención: Estás leyendo un tema que no tiene actividad desde hace más de 6 MESES, te recomendamos abrir un Nuevo tema en lugar de responder al actual.
Respuesta




La zona horaria es GMT -6. Ahora son las 00:58.